Transaction dcad16a383542430aa3b69714630b2f1ab5580b38b48d7985d8c48060a03ba7a
1 Input
1 Output
-
dcad16a383542430aa3b69714630b2f1ab5580b38b48d7985d8c48060a03ba7a:0
- value
- 25135546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c4388169e52f444e1d2e86408022e170ba6d12c OP_EQUAL
- address
- 32orw2JKo5MECbPueFknTBy8YAs5nVFxSj